Space Is Intelligence: Neural Semigroup Superposition for Riemannian Metric Generation (opens in new tab)
Traditional approaches place intelligence in the agent, whether as a learned policy or a search procedure. We instead place intelligence in the space itself: a scene induces a Riemannian metric on the configuration manifold, and action reduces to following the geodesics of that metric rather than invoking a separate planner or collision checker.
